arm64: dts: imx8mp: Describe PCIe clock generator on DH electronics i.MX8M Plus DHCOM...
[linux-2.6-microblaze.git] / arch / arm64 / boot / dts / freescale / imx8mp-dhcom-pdk3.dts
index b5e76b9..24dc58b 100644 (file)
                stdout-path = &uart1;
        };
 
-       clk_pcie: clock-pcie {
+       clk_xtal25: clock-xtal25 {
                compatible = "fixed-clock";
                #clock-cells = <0>;
-               clock-frequency = <100000000>;
+               clock-frequency = <25000000>;
        };
 
        connector {
                                pagesize = <16>;
                                reg = <0x54>;
                        };
+
+                       pcieclk: clock@6b {
+                               compatible = "skyworks,si52144";
+                               reg = <0x6b>;
+                               clocks = <&clk_xtal25>;
+                               #clock-cells = <1>;
+                       };
                };
 
                i2cmuxed1: i2c@1 {      /* HDMI DDC I2C */
 };
 
 &pcie_phy {
-       clocks = <&clk_pcie>;
+       clocks = <&pcieclk 1>;
        clock-names = "ref";
        fsl,refclk-pad-mode = <IMX8_PCIE_REFCLK_PAD_INPUT>;
        status = "okay";